UBS Asset Management (UBS AM), a division of UBS Group AG with origins tied to the bank’s founding in 1862, is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land, and manages hundreds of billions in assets for institutional, intermediary, and wealth management clients globally. Specializing in a broad range of investment strategies—including equities, fixed income, multi-asset, alternatives, and sustainable investing—UBS AM leverages the firm’s extensive research capabilities and global network to deliver tailored solutions. Known for its focus on risk management and innovation, it offers products like ETFs, index funds, and private market investments, catering to diverse needs from pension funds to high-net-worth individuals. As part of UBS’s broader ecosystem, UBS AM combines Swiss precision with a commitment to ESG principles, solidifying its position as a leader in the asset management industry.

UBS AM's Q1 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2022, UBS AM held 2,904 positions worth $233B, down 11% from $261B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

UBS AM withdrew a net $12.3B in Q1 2022, closing 124 positions and reducing 786 holdings. Its most notable exit was Xilinx Inc, an estimated $758M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 28%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

Against the trend, UBS AM opened a new position in Baidu worth $306M.

  • UBS AM's largest Q1 2022 buy was Baidu: 2,316,525 shares worth $306M.
  • UBS AM added most to Advanced Micro Devices in Q1 2022, an estimated $646M increase.
  • UBS AM's biggest Q1 2022 reduction was Shopify, cutting an estimated $568M.
  • UBS AM fully exited Xilinx Inc in Q1 2022, selling an estimated $758M.
  • UBS AM's ten largest holdings make up 23% of its $233B portfolio in Q1 2022.
  • UBS AM opened 60 new positions and closed 124 in Q1 2022.
  • UBS AM's portfolio value fell 11% quarter-over-quarter to $233B.

Based on UBS AM's 13F filing for Q1 2022, filed 16 May 2022.
